new retic owner!Is it to soon to feed him
I just got my beautiful male normal retic from Bob Clark, I'm in love!I tried to offer food to hi but he showed no interest, is it just to soon, I only got him today. Should I wait like a ball python?
-
-
Most of my retics are fed within about 24 hours of receiving them, and they take food nearly immediately at that. Give it a day to settle, hands off, and in good QT practice. After that, offer a smaller sized meal, and work your way up - Bob likes to feed them light when he's trying to sell them, so don't start with too large of a meal
